Causes, types and treatment of allergies

Allergies are hypersensitive immune responses to foreign substances like pollen, drug, food, etc. which happen when it enters into a human body or comes in contact with a human body. The elements which cause allergy are called allergens. Allergies are a very common health issue. The percentage of allergies is increasing daily, not only in the US, but also across the world.

How allergies may affect your body

The role of the body’s immune system is to fight bacteria and other disease-causing germs from causing an infection. However, when some foreign substance comes in contact with the body, the allergic part of the immune system reacts in an exaggerated manner. People who are predisposed to allergies are called allergic or atopic.

Common allergies and ways to prevent them

An allergy is a reaction by the human immune system to anything that is not supposed to bother it under most circumstances. For example, peanuts can be ingested with no repercussions by most individuals, but can cause death to those having an allergy to peanuts. The human body’s immune system is supposed to fight against germs to protect your body.
